Typing on Special Selections

with 14 Comments

Typing On Special Selections
by Jen White

Use my slick and savvy shortcuts to add type to the outside of a selection outline.

For this tutorial you will need:

  • Photoshop Elements or Adobe Photoshop
  • The quick page or template from the download

This tutorial has separate vidoes and manuals for Photoshop Elements and Adobe Photoshop. Choose the appropriate video and download below.
